## Tuning spreadsheet exports

The Ledgerquill export service builds spreadsheets in memory before streaming them to storage. Large workbooks can spike the worker heap, so we cap row batches and flush cell buffers aggressively. If exports start failing with out-of-memory errors, lower the batch size first, then the buffer cap. Most installs never need to touch these, but regional reporting tenants often do. The defaults below were validated against our largest test workbook.

tuning table, kawep-tawif:
CAPS = {
    "olidor": 80,
    "belion": 7,
    "quenys": 225,
    "druox": 839,
    "fraath": 482,
}

// Load-test constants for the Tillwick checkout flow.
// Target: 450 concurrent sessions, ramped over 90s.
// Do not point this at production — staging only.
// Cart-add and payment-confirm steps are weighted 3:1
// to mirror observed traffic. If p95 exceeds 800ms,
// file a perf ticket before raising the ceiling.
// Results are only comparable across runs pinned to
// the same build; the reference token is below.

trace token, bagag-kawep: htk6_d2d45a

Subject: DR drill next week — heads up, plugin folks

Hi all — quick note before Thursday's disaster-recovery drill on the Coinwhistle conversion service. We'll be replaying transactions to check those rounding errors some of your plugins hit with three-decimal currencies. Your sandbox keys will be rotated during the drill, so expect brief auth failures. To restore your sandbox session afterward, open the recovery console and enter the passphrase given just below.

strongbox words: ulamir-ulaix

- [ ] CSV import wizard: confirm the Larchfield key ceremony covers the import-signing key too. The wizard rejects unsigned mappings now, so don't skip this or Monday's imports stall. Two witnesses, same as last quarter. Once the new key is cut, re-seal the old one in the ceremony vault using the passphrase directly below.

unlock words, fahof-tawif: fenwyn-istath